Hyundai R215LVS Fault Code 235: Complete Diagnostic Guide

What is Hyundai R215LVS Fault Code 235?

Fault Code 235 on the Hyundai R215LVS excavator indicates a Low Hydraulic Oil Temperature Sensor Circuit Voltage error. This code triggers when the Electronic Control Module (ECM) detects an abnormally low voltage signal from the hydraulic oil temperature sensor, typically reading below 0.2 volts when the system expects 0.5-4.5 volts during normal operation.

This sensor plays a critical role in the R215LVS's hydraulic management system by monitoring oil temperature and allowing the ECM to adjust hydraulic pump output, prevent cold-start damage, and optimize fuel efficiency. When this circuit fails, the machine cannot accurately assess whether hydraulic fluid has reached safe operating temperature, potentially leading to premature component wear or hydraulic system damage.

Common Symptoms

When Code 235 activates on your Hyundai R215LVS, operators typically experience:

  • Check Engine light or hydraulic system warning indicator illuminated on the dashboard
  • Reduced hydraulic response or sluggish boom/bucket movement, especially during cold starts
  • ECM operating in default mode, assuming a fixed temperature value (usually 68°F/20°C)
  • Delayed warm-up protocols, with the machine failing to exit cold-start protective mode
  • Possible error message on the LCD monitor indicating "Hydraulic Temp Sensor Fault"

Potential Causes

The most common technical failures triggering Code 235 in used R215LVS excavators include:

  • Damaged or corroded sensor connector at the hydraulic tank—this model is known for connector corrosion due to its location near ground-level splash zones
  • Open circuit in the sensor wiring harness, particularly where the harness passes near the swing bearing (a common rub point)
  • Failed hydraulic oil temperature sensor (internal short circuit or thermistor failure)
  • Broken or frayed ground wire between the sensor and chassis ground point
  • ECM internal fault (rare, but possible in high-hour machines with 8,000+ operating hours)

How to Troubleshoot and Fix Code 235

Step 1: Visual Inspection Begin by locating the hydraulic oil temperature sensor on the left side of the hydraulic tank. Disconnect the sensor 2-pin connector and inspect for corrosion, bent pins, or moisture infiltration. On used excavators, this connector frequently shows green corrosion—clean with electrical contact cleaner and a wire brush if present.

Step 2: Sensor Circuit Testing Using a digital multimeter, perform these checks with the ignition off:

  • Measure resistance across the sensor terminals—should read 2,000-3,000 ohms at 68°F (consult service manual for temperature-resistance chart)
  • Check voltage supply from ECM at the connector (key on, sensor unplugged)—should read approximately 5 volts on the signal wire
  • Test for continuity to ground on the ground wire—should show less than 1 ohm resistance

Step 3: Wiring Harness Inspection Trace the sensor harness toward the main ECM connector beneath the operator cab. Pay special attention to the harness routing near the swing bearing—this is a known wear point on R215LVS models. Look for chafed insulation, exposed copper, or signs of previous repairs with electrical tape.

Step 4: Component Replacement If testing confirms sensor failure, replace with a genuine Hyundai temperature sensor (Part #31E9-02770) or equivalent aftermarket unit rated for -40°F to 302°F. After replacement, clear the fault code using Hyundai Hi-MATE diagnostic software or a compatible J1939 scan tool, then monitor for 30 minutes of operation.
